About the role
As a Community Occupational Therapist with Feros Care, you'll work one on one with older Australians in their homes, helping them stay independent, confident, and connected.
Based across the West Moreton region, this 12‐month fixed‐term role gives you the freedom to shape your week around what matters. Think slower mornings, meaningful client time, and autonomy to work in a rewarding way. We welcome new graduates, with senior OT support to grow skills and confidence.
What You'll Be Doing
* Deliver 1:1 evidence‐based in‐home Occupational Therapy services.
* Focus on Home Care Package and Short‐Term Restorative Care clients.
* Engage in mobile assessment, case management, and care coordination.
* Facilitate client connections to appropriate service providers and supports.
* Efficiently manage daily workload including travel, documentation, and administrative tasks.
What You'll Bring
* Qualifications: AHPRA Registered Occupational Therapist.
* Skills: Passion for working with older adults, excellent organisational and communication skills.
* Technology: Proficient in MS Office and client management software.
* Licence: Current unrestricted driver's licence and willingness to travel to Ipswich.
